2017-09-26 84 views

回答

0

好,不能說你在這裏幫了不少忙,所有的第一次,請熟悉預處理語句。他們會讓你的代碼更加友好支持 https://www.w3schools.com/PhP/php_mysql_prepared_statements.asp 。其次,$ _POST [「monthOf-1」]表示您有一個名爲monthOf-1的字段。我認爲情況並非如此。我假設你想採取$ _POST [「MonthOf」]的價值,並減去1個月。爲此我會指出你的strtotime函數。和php日期操作函數。更確切地說,

Date('F', strtotime($_POST["MonthOf"] . " last month")); 

我不建議你習慣於閱讀那些雖然,因爲單純用的東西,而理解導致不良編寫的應用程序

+0

所以,首先我需要這個功能保存在類似$ monthOf =日期變量('F',strtotime($ _ POST [「MonthOf」]。「last month」)); –

+0

這將有助於陳述的可讀性,但我再次強烈建議您熟悉準備好的陳述,並相應地重新陳述您的陳述!希望它爲你解決! –